What is Qualisys Underwater Motion Capture?

Qualisys offers two purpose-built underwater optical motion capture cameras — the ArqusU and MiqusU — that bring the precision of laboratory-grade 3D tracking to aquatic environments. Both cameras are pressure tested to 40 meters depth and engineered for neutral buoyancy, enabling deployment from shallow laboratory tanks to open-water research settings.

Used in swimming biomechanics, naval research, aquaculture, and ocean sports science, these systems capture the full 6-degree-of-freedom motion of people, vessels, animals, and objects underwater — with the same QTM software pipeline used in any Qualisys lab.

Key Features

  • ArqusU — High-Resolution, Long-Range: The ArqusU carries 24 high-intensity strobes and delivers precise 3D measurements over extended underwater distances, ideal for large swimming pools and open-water vessel tracking.
  • MiqusU — Compact and Versatile: The MiqusU provides an accessible entry point for underwater mocap with excellent performance across a wide range of depth and range requirements.
  • Pressure Tested to 40m: Both cameras are rigorously pressure tested to 40 meters, providing confidence for demanding research and industrial environments.
  • Neutral Buoyancy Design: Camera weight and volume are precisely balanced to achieve neutral buoyancy, making positioning and repositioning straightforward in water.
  • Full QTM Integration: Captures data directly into Qualisys Track Manager (QTM), with full access to skeleton solving, trajectory editing, and third-party software export.

FAQ

  • How deep can the Qualisys underwater cameras operate? Both the ArqusU and MiqusU are pressure tested to 40 meters depth, covering the full range of research and industrial applications from laboratory tanks to open-water deployments.
  • What is the difference between ArqusU and MiqusU? The ArqusU is the premium system with higher resolution and longer range (24 high-intensity strobes), ideal for large pools and demanding vessel tracking. The MiqusU is more compact and versatile for a broad range of applications.
  • Do the cameras need special software? No — both cameras work with standard Qualisys Track Manager (QTM), the same environment used in all other Qualisys labs.
  • What are the typical applications for underwater motion capture? Key applications include swimming biomechanics, aquatic sports science, naval vessel motion analysis, marine animal tracking, and underwater robotics.

Technical Specifications

Camera ModelsArqusU, MiqusU
Maximum Depth40 m (pressure tested)
BuoyancyNeutral (weight/volume balanced)
ArqusU Strobe24 high-intensity LEDs
Measurement Type3D optical motion capture (passive markers)
SoftwareQualisys Track Manager (QTM)
Data Output3D trajectories, 6DOF rigid bodies
SupplierQualisys
